“I Used To Be Stubborn And Fought A Lot But Now I Want to Be That Role Model,” Says Miss Jobizz

Oumu Jobe has unraveled a part of her while growing up revealing she used to get in to lots of fights.

However, her decision to take to singing influenced by musical siblings, paved the path for the turning of a new leaf.

Of this passion, though, she would tell of how her dad considered stopping her from singing owing to bad experiences he had seen in the industry.

“How my dad was seeing music and how I see music is different. I’m trying to prove my parents wrong. Doing music and being bad is different,” she said.

“I used to be stubborn and fought a lot but now I want to be that role model not only to those in my family but my generation,” she told Skypowerfm, disclosing she is little wary of critics.

“I started from a long grind. What people have to say does not move me . At least today I’m known. That is why I put that in my song “they don’t like me but I won’t stop,” the J-Live Music signed artiste concludes.
